Abstract

In this research we developed an application for
public facilities search with augmented reality technology so that
search becomes easier and has an attractive interface. This
application takes advantages of hardware that resides on the
mobile device such as data connection, GPS, geomagnetic / digital
compass and accelerometer. To perform a search, user directs
the mobile device in the direction he wants and the application
will display an icon of public facilities that are found and
combined with real images coming from camera. Data residing
on server and locally on mobile device so that applications can be
run whether there is no internet connection. In order for local
data on mobile devices are always up to date, application will
synchronize with data contained on server
